Unfortunately, there's not simple formula to identifying all of the factors of a number and it can be a tedious process when trying to identify the divisors of larger numbers. To find the factor combinations of the number 63,535, it is easier to work with a table - it's called factoring from the outside in.
We start by creating a table and writing 1 on the left side and then the number we're trying to find the factors for on the right side in a table. Then, below that, write the numbers as a negative as well.
1 | 63,535 | |
-1 | -63,535 |
When you multiply two negative numbers together, you get a positive number. That means both the positive and negative numbers are factors of 63,535.
Example:
1 x 63,535 = 63,535
and
-1 x -63,535 = 63,535
Notice both answers equal 63,535
With that explanation out of the way, let's continue. Next, we take the number 63,535 and divide it by 2:
63,535 ÷ 2 = 31,767.5
If the quotient is a whole number, then 2 and 31,767.5 are factors. In this case, the quotient is not a whole number. Don't write anything down and try the next divisor.
